RESCUE WORKERS CONTINUE TO FIND PETS, PEOPLE
U.S. Coast Guard members from Port Arthur, Texas, return to shore with a dog they rescued while on patrol in Lakeview, New Orleans, close to the 17th Street Canal levee breach on Sept. 11, 2005. Rescue personel continue to pull out people and pets nearly two weeks after Hurricane Katrina hit the Gulf Coast. (UPI Photo/A.J. Sisco)
